Agland

In the 1881 census there were 101 people recorded with the Agland surname, ranking it #19,636 among surnames in the records. By 2016, the modern count was 50, ranked #34,889, down from #19,636 in 1881.

The strongest historical links point to Seaton, Sampford Peverell, Burlescombe and Sidbury. In the modern distribution records, the strongest local clusters include No data.

Across the surname records, the highest recorded count for Agland is 142 in 1911. Compared with 1881, the name has fallen by 50.5%.

Where Aglands are most common

Historical parish links are strongest around Seaton, Sampford Peverell, Burlescombe, Sidbury, Ystradyfodwg (incl. Rhigos) and London parishes. These are the places where the surname stands out most clearly in the older records.

The modern local-area list points to No data. Treat these as concentration signals, not proof that every family line began there.

Top historical parishes

Rank Parish Area
1 Seaton Devon
2 Sampford Peverell, Burlescombe Devon
3 Sidbury Devon
4 Ystradyfodwg (incl. Rhigos) Glamorganshire
5 London parishes London 3

Agland families in the 1881 census

These tables use 1881 census entries for people recorded with the Agland surname. Use the location tables for concentration, then the name and occupation tables for the people behind the surname.

Top counties

Total is the county count. Frequency and index adjust for local population size, so they are better concentration signals. Devon leads with 56 Aglands recorded in 1881 and an index of 27.31x.

County Total Index
Devon 56 27.31x
Middlesex 20 2.03x
Surrey 8 1.67x
Midlothian 6 4.55x
Dorset 4 6.19x
Lancashire 4 0.34x
Cornwall 2 1.79x
Sussex 1 0.60x
